Output 43031b671bc938da954b38e0137a12fb19c9274bd9b110703ca2cad53320e878:1

value
1989736
script pubkey
OP_0 OP_PUSHBYTES_20 8aafc1dec6625c73eba103fac382088a68946e39
address
tb1q32hurhkxvfw886apq0av8qsg3f5fgm3elvts6m
transaction
43031b671bc938da954b38e0137a12fb19c9274bd9b110703ca2cad53320e878